Universal Insurance Holdings, Inc. (NYSE:UVE – Get Free Report) shares shot up 9.6% during mid-day trading on Wednesday after the company announced better than expected quarterly earnings. The company traded as high as $22.49 and last traded at $22.49. 253,082 shares were traded during trading, an increase of 95% from the average session volume of 129,611 shares. The stock had previously closed at $20.51.
The insurance provider reported $0.25 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.09 by $0.16. Universal Insurance had a return on equity of 15.43% and a net margin of 4.82%. The business had revenue of $384.81 million during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$349.91 million.
Universal Insurance Increases Dividend
The firm also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, March 14th. Stockholders of record on Friday, March 7th will be paid a dividend of $0.16 per share. This is an increase from Universal Insurance’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.13. This represents a $0.64 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 2.86%. The ex-dividend date is Friday, March 7th. Universal Insurance’s payout ratio is currently 26.02%.

About Universal Insurance
Universal Insurance Holdings,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, operates as an integrated insurance holding company in the United States. It develops, markets, and underwrites insurance products for personal residential insurance, such as homeowners, renters/tenants, condo unit owners, and dwelling/fire; and offers allied lines, coverage for other structures, and personal property, liability, and personal articles coverages.
